Roofing Assessment



Consistently inspecting your roofing is crucial to ensuring it can stand up to the severe winter months weather ahead. Start by checking for any kind of missing out on, damaged, or curling roof shingles. These might cause leaks or additional damage during winter months tornados. Watch out for any type of indicators of water damage or mold and mildew, as these can show a larger concern with your roofing system's integrity. Inspect the blinking around chimneys, vents, and skylights to guarantee they're safe and leak-proof.


It's additionally essential to inspect the gutters and downspouts for debris or clogs that might create water to back up and possibly harm your roofing system.

During your examination, pay attention to any areas where water may pool or gather, as this could damage the roof covering's structure in time. Seek any type of indicators of drooping or dips in the roofline, as these can suggest underlying issues that require to be addressed before winter season sets in.

Insulation Inspect



An appropriate insulation check is important in preparing your roof covering for wintertime. Before the cold weather sets in, put in the time to check the insulation in your attic room or roofing room.

Begin by checking for any kind of signs of dampness or mold and mildew development, as these can show problems with your insulation. Seek locations where the insulation may be pressed, damp, or missing out on altogether. Appropriate insulation assists control the temperature level in your home, prevents warm loss, and decreases energy costs during the winter months.

Make sure that your insulation is equally dispersed and covers all locations of your attic room or roof covering. Pay very close attention to locations around vents, pipelines, and chimneys, as these prevail places for warmth to escape.

If you see any kind of concerns with your insulation, think about including more insulation or changing it altogether. This straightforward step can make a significant difference in maintaining your home cozy and cozy throughout the winter.
